Azure Service Fabric is an open-source distributed systems platform for packaging, deploying, and managing distributed applications and services at scale. Service Fabric provides capabilities for building microservices, managing application lifecycles, monitoring health and load balancing across infrastructure. Azure Service Fabric Mesh is a new serverless platform that builds upon Service Fabric to deploy and manage containerized microservices applications across any infrastructure.

The document discusses optimization of the presentation tier of web applications. It notes that the presentation tier is often overlooked despite being responsible for over 30% of client/server performance. Some key optimizations discussed include reducing HTTP requests, optimizing response objects by reducing size and load pattern, JavaScript minification and placement, image sprites, caching, and ensuring valid HTML markup.

- Microsoft Azure Stack allows developers to build and test applications locally that are consistent with Azure. It provides a subset of Azure services and APIs on an on-premises software stack running on a physical server.
- The Azure Stack Development Kit is a free tool that allows users to prototype applications locally in an environment that is consistent with the Azure public cloud. It has some limitations due to its small hardware footprint but provides a simple way to get started with Azure Stack development.
- With Azure Stack, developers can build applications once and deploy them to any Azure cloud, including an on-premises Azure Stack environment. This provides a unified development and deployment experience across public and private clouds.
Azure Monitor provides centralized monitoring of Azure resources and applications. It collects metrics, logs, and application performance monitoring data from Azure resources, the Azure platform, and on-premises sources. It provides visibility into resource performance and usage, enables alerting and automation of responses to issues. Azure Monitor features include dashboards for visualizing data, log analytics for querying and analyzing logs, and integration with other Azure services for additional monitoring capabilities like Application Insights.

Docker containers package the application and all its dependencies, guaranteeing it will run the same regardless of the environment. OpenStack is an open-source cloud computing platform that provides processing, storage and networking resources across a data center. Docker can be integrated with OpenStack Nova as a hypervisor or orchestrated with OpenStack Heat to create containers and deploy applications on top of them.

The document summarizes several classic use cases for cloud computing including single tenant SaaS, multi tenant SaaS, and online digital marketing. Single tenant SaaS involves delivering any software as a service to reduce costs while providing automated infrastructure deployment and management. Multi tenant SaaS focuses on supporting large-scale customer deployment through subscription management and shared database schemas. Online digital marketing requires strong online presence through dynamic websites and global campaigns while providing 24/7 availability and controlled access.

The Cisco Security Technical Alliances program coordinates integration between Cisco security products and third-party vendors. It provides APIs and frameworks to enable deeper product integration and automation. This allows for use cases like rapid threat containment by sharing context between the Cisco Firepower Management Center and Identity Services Engine, and collecting host and vulnerability data via the Host Input API. The roadmap includes expanding supported APIs and growing the ecosystem of integrated partners.
